YEREVAN, December 5. /ARKA/. By the invitation of the Mayor of Lyon Gerard Colomb the delegation headed by the Mayor of Yerevan Taron Margaryan will participate in the events held within the frames of the Festival of Lights in Lyon, December 5-9, Yerevan City Hall reports on Wednesday.
During the visit Mr. Margaryan will meet the Mayor of Lyon Gerard Colomb and the representatives of the Armenian community of France.
Mayor Taron Margaryan will also take part in the Summits to be held within the frames of "Lyon Festival of Lights Forum".
The sides will discuss the issues related to bilateral and multilateral cooperation as well as to the 2nd Summit of the Armenian-French Decentralized Cooperation to be held in Valence in 2013.
Festival of Lights (Fête des Lumières) is traditionally celebrated in Lyon, France on December 8. This uniquely Lyonnaise tradition dictates that every house place candles along the outsides of all the windows to produce a spectacular effect throughout the streets.
The origins of the festival date to 1643 when Lyon was struck by plague. The municipal councillors (échevins) promised to pay tribute to Mary if the town was spared. The epidemic in France was stopped. It never reached Lyon. -0-
